Wildcats move to 3-0 on Hail Mary touchdown

3/27/2021 6:27:00 PM | Football

OGDEN - It's never over until it's over. Weber State football pulled out a miracle finish to beat Northern Arizona 28-23 Saturday afternoon at Stewart Stadium. 

NAU scored a touchdown with 17 seconds left to take a 23-22 lead. 

After a kickoff and a 15-yard penalty on the Lumberjacks, the Wildcats were down to their last play with two seconds left on the clock. 

That's when Randall Johnson connected with Justin Malone in the end zone for a 50-yard Hail Mary touchdown to give the Wildcats the unlikely win.  

The Wildcats opened the game with two quick scores as Johnson found Rashid Shaheed for a 44-yard touchdown, then connected with Ty MacPherson who lateraled the ball to Noah Atagi for a five-yard touchdown that put the Wildcats up 14-0 midway through the first quarter.

NAU scored 10 points in the second quarter to make it 14-10 at halftime. 

Shaheed returned the opening kickoff of the second half 100-yards for a touchdown, his school-record fifth career kickoff return for a touchdown. 

Two more NAU field goals made it 22-16 before the late game finish. 

"There were so many moments in that game that I thought we could put it away and we didn't, but in the end we found ways to make plays when we had to," said WSU head coach Jay Hill. "They fought and battled and found a way to get it done."

Johnson started in place of the injured Bronson Barron and threw for three touchdowns. He was 11 of 19 passing for 133 yards. He also rushed for 70 yards. 

Shaheed finished with three receptions for 55 yards and one touchdown and Josh Davis had 16 carries for 141 yards rushing. 

Preston Smith had two interceptions and Desmond Williams had another interception. Conner Mortensen led the team with 10 tackles. 

The win moved the second-ranked Wildcats to 3-0 during the spring season. The win was also the 50th career win for Jay Hill at Weber State and tied the school record with 10-straight home wins. 

The Wildcats will hit the road at in-state rival Southern Utah next Saturday at 2 p.m. in Cedar City.
